ORDER

BILL PEDERSEN, III JUSTICE.

Before the Court is relators' April 1, 2024 petition for writ of mandamus. Relators ask this Court to compel the trial court to vacate the trial court's March 19, 2024 Order Granting Respondents' Motion to Compel Compliance with the Court's 2023 Order and to Hold Witnesses and Counsel in Contempt. According to relators' status reports, the trial court granted in part and denied in part relators' motion for reconsideration in an order dated April 17, 2024, but then the trial court denied reconsideration of the March 19, 2024 order in an order dated April 23, 2024.

Real parties in interest and respondent are requested to file a response, if any, to the petition on or before September 11, 2024.
